Job description

Overview

We are looking for a Platform Engineer to design, build, and operate the foundational technology platforms that enable secure, scalable, and efficient software delivery across the organization. This role focuses on building internal platforms and infrastructure capabilities that allow engineering teams to deliver applications quickly while maintaining strong standards for security, reliability, and operational performance. You will work across DevSecOps platforms, cloud and hybrid infrastructure, networking, and enterprise technical standards, helping create reusable platform services that simplify infrastructure complexity and enable self‑service development environments. This role sits at the intersection of enterprise architecture, infrastructure engineering, and software delivery, ensuring that systems are standardized, secure, and designed to support mission‑critical workloads.

Responsibilities
  • Design and build internal platform capabilities that support application development, deployment, and operations
  • Establish and implement enterprise technical standards and architecture patterns for infrastructure, platforms, and development environments
  • Develop and maintain DevSecOps platforms and CI/CD pipelines that support secure and automated software delivery
  • Design and operate cloud and hybrid infrastructure environments across AWS, Azure, on‑premises, or edge environments
  • Engineer and manage compute, storage, and virtualization platforms supporting scalable workloads
  • Design and maintain secure network architectures and connectivity, including segmentation, zero trust approaches, and hybrid networking
  • Build and operate infrastructure as code (IaC) capabilities to standardize environment provisioning and configuration
  • Implement security boundaries, platform hardening, and baseline configurations aligned with enterprise security requirements
  • Support endpoint and collaboration platforms that enable secure productivity and engineering workflows
  • Manage infrastructure lifecycle operations including provisioning, upgrades, patching, and capacity planning
  • Collaborate with security, architecture, and product engineering teams to ensure platforms support secure, compliant, and reliable application delivery
  • Improve platform reliability through monitoring, automation, and operational tooling

Why This Role Matters

Modern organizations depend on platforms that enable engineering teams to move quickly without sacrificing security or reliability. The Platform Engineer builds and operates these foundational capabilities—turning complex infrastructure into reusable, automated platform services that support secure and scalable software delivery. By standardizing infrastructure, automating operations, and enabling self‑service environments, this role helps ensure that development teams can focus on building mission capability rather than managing infrastructure complexity.
